Overview
Discover the elegance of tea culture with a 60-minute journey through the six classic teas of China at our Tianzifang teahouse in Shanghai. This private class, designed for up to five participants, invites you to learn traditional brewing techniques and delve into the rich stories behind each tea. Enjoy a serene atmosphere as you savor the distinct flavors and aromas that have been cherished for centuries, making it an enriching experience for both tea enthusiasts and newcomers alike.
